**The Opportunity**

We currently have an exciting permanent full time opportunity for a Reporting Analytics Specialist to join us in the Corporate Services Division based at Macquarie Office.

TfNSW offers flexible working arrangements with a balance of office and work from home options.

This role is to prepare aggregated service reports, dashboards and insights for consumption by agencies, vendors and IT stakeholders management. The Reporting Analytics Specialist acts as a SME who provides guidance to the end users regarding analytics and reporting, solves any issues and ensures an optimum utilisation of the reporting.

**What you will be involved in,**
- Continue to build on the current Service Performance Management Framework (Service Now, Microsoft Power BI, Cloud AZURE Platform) to enable consistent measurement of the effectiveness and efficiency of IT Service Delivery processes and services.
- Assist to manage the service level framework including aggregated reporting for consumption by IT Service Integration stakeholders and agencies. Create and report on performance metrics to identify areas requiring improvement.
- Continue to further develop a mature analytics and reporting function to enable data-driven decision making. Identify strategies and opportunities to aggregate and transform disparate data sets from multiple IT service management platforms into business insight using current tools. Elaborate hypothesis on metrics, reports and queries with the potential to drive significant uplifts in customer Role Description Reporting Analytics Specialist 2 experience and satisfaction with IT services, improvements in operational efficiency, and improvements in service delivery. Collate reporting requirements from the stakeholder teams.

**About you**
- Relevant IT service management certification/s or equivalent experience.
- Experience performing service management role/s in complex federated organisations, with reporting and analytics responsibilities, including the creation of reports and dashboards in leading BI platforms typically used for IT service management.
- Experience in understanding and knowledge of IT service reporting and analytics including analysis of complex data structures, transforming, manipulating and cleansing data, and developing analysis, dashboards and reports to monitor service levels, and measure and improve customer satisfaction with IT services.
- Sound knowledge of infrastructure services and technologies including data centre and compute platforms and products, collaboration and productivity suites, network services (voice, mobile, data).
- A working knowledge of IT service principles and frameworks including ITIL, process tools, frameworks, and best practice methods.
